Fall lawn care services focus on preparing lawns for the upcoming winter months by addressing specific needs that arise during the autumn season. These services typically include aeration, overseeding, fertilization, and leaf removal. Aeration helps alleviate soil compaction and promotes healthier root growth, while overseeding fills in bare or thin patches to ensure a dense, lush lawn come spring. Fertilization provides essential nutrients to strengthen grass and improve its resilience against winter stress, and leaf removal prevents debris buildup that can suffocate grass and promote disease.
These services help solve common fall-related lawn problems such as thatch buildup, weed invasion, and disease susceptibility. Thatch, a layer of dead grass and roots between the soil and living grass, can hinder water and nutrient absorption if not managed properly. Over time, leaves and organic debris can also create a breeding ground for fungi and pests, leading to potential turf damage. Fall lawn care services help mitigate these issues by clearing debris, aerating the soil, and applying targeted treatments to promote healthy growth and reduce the risk of winter-related damage.

The overview below groups typical Fall Lawn Care proj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Great Falls,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Lawn Mowing and Trimming - The typical cost for fall lawn mowing services ranges from $30 to $70 per visit, depending on lawn size and complexity. Additional trimming or edging may increase the overall price. Local pros can provide tailored estimates based on specific yard needs.
Leaf Removal - Leaf cleanup services generally cost between $100 and $300 for a standard-sized yard. Larger properties or extensive leaf accumulation may push prices higher. Service providers often offer customized quotes for different yard conditions.
Fall Fertilization - Fall fertilization services typically fall within the $50 to $150 range per application. The exact cost depends on lawn size and the type of fertilizer used. Professionals can advise on the appropriate treatment for optimal lawn health.
Overseeding and Aeration - Overseeding and aeration services usually cost between $200 and $500 for average-sized lawns. These treatments help improve turf density and health during the fall season. Local contractors can provide specific pricing based on yard con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
